CESCEA consumer buying guide website : The Consumer Electronics Association (CEA) announced new interactive buying guides and other educational materials available at MyCEknowhow.com to help consumers find consumer electronics (CE) products best suited for their needs. The website is the place to learn about the latest technologies, concepts and terminology before consumers head out to retail stores. In addition to educating consumers, CEA hopes to ease consumer confusion about technology and lessen returns by providing information before consumers even enter the store. Launched just in time for the holidays, the buying guide features everything from "how to buy a digital camera" to storing, printing and sharing digital photos.
CEA consumer buying guide website Holiday wish list - Digital camera
Digital cameras were the number one gift last holiday season and are third on the adult CE wish list in 2005, according to CEA's 12th Annual CE Holiday Purchase Patterns Study. "With digital cameras ranking so high again this year - consumers will find this guide a critical resource as they head out to stores to fulfill holiday wish lists," said Dickerson. In addition to viewing the website's tutorial buying guides presented with Flash media, consumers visiting MyCEknowhow.com can print out PDF summaries that serve as a checklist they can take into the store.

"The goal is to provide the consumer with a tool to do some homework before heading to the retail store where product selection and variety can sometimes be overwhelming," said the Director of Strategic Relationships for Emerging Technologies Kara Dickerson. MyCEknowhow enables the consumer to get exactly what they want and need by providing the resources to make an educated purchase."

MyCEknowhow.com - Buy Consumer Electronics products
"This website is dedicated to serving consumers. Buying CE products can be a difficult decision with so much technology out there that is constantly being changed or improved. There is so much information available; this site serves as a place where consumers can learn about different CE products and gather information from a trustworthy source," Dickerson said. By year's end, MyCEknowhow.com will add a buying guide focused on MP3 players with more guides to come in 2006. Links to other CEA consumer-based initiatives such as antennaweb.com, which helps consumers identify the best antenna for their geographic location, and techhome.com, which provides links to local installers, also will be added.

About Consumer Electronics Association
The Consumer Electronics Association (CEA) is the preeminent trade association promoting growth in the consumer technology industry through technology policy, events, research, promotion and the fostering of business and strategic relationships. CEA represents more than 2,000 corporate members involved in the design, development, manufacturing, distribution and integration of audio, video, mobile electronics, wireless and landline communications, information technology, home networking, multimedia and accessory products, as well as related services that are sold through consumer channels. Combined, CEA's members account for more than $122 billion in annual sales.
